Factors Influencing the 2Z Recovery
Several factors may be contributing to the current price action of 2Z:
1. Technical Indicators: Following the significant drop, certain technical indicators may have indicated an oversold condition, prompting traders to re-enter the market at lower prices.
2. Investor Sentiment: The initial drop may have attracted contrarian investors looking for potential value in a rebound, creating a short-term surge in buying pressure.
3. Market News and Developments: Ongoing developments within the project itself, partnerships, or positive news can also play a pivotal role in shaping market sentiment. If the team behind 2Z has been active in enhancing utility or engaging the community, it could bolster confidence among holders.
4. Broader Market Trends: The overall sentiment in the cryptocurrency market can influence individual tokens. A bullish trend across leading cryptocurrencies often encourages speculative investments in lesser-known assets.
